On The Division, there is a new weekly assignment called Operation ISAC every Tuesday, for PS4, PC, and Xbox One. To mark this occasion, Ubisoft has released a new video.

During the night from Monday to Tuesday, your “Intelligent System Analytic Computer” receives a transmission in the form of an assignment that consists of several tasks. If you only consider the weekly assignment within the game itself, it is rather unspectacular. That’s why Ubisoft releases a video each week to explain the background and convey the seriousness of the situation.

You now have seven days to complete the four tasks of the assignment to earn Phoenix Credits as a reward. This is this week’s “Operation ISAC” video:

In the third video transmission, Agent Simon Keyes, a technician responsible for maintaining an ISAC node in New York City, is still searching for more information about the fate of the kidnapped Agent St. Clair. However, this week there’s a setback: the ISAC node is hacked! Who is behind it?

The weekly assignment now requires you to help Simon regain control of the situation. Here are the tasks in detail:

  • Eliminate 50 Rikers: You need to take down 50 Rikers in the Dark Zone. The presence of Rikers is apparently increasing in the city. You need to do something about it.
  • Collect 30 tools: To reactivate the local ISAC node, tools are necessary. You are allowed to collect 30 of them.
  • Eliminate 20 elite enemies: For this task, you need to take out 20 enemies with a yellow health bar above their heads.
  • Complete 10 missions: This week, you can still complete 10 main missions on the difficulty levels “Hard” or “Challenging”.

If you manage all of this within the next seven days, you will receive 30 Phoenix Credits as a reward.

Note: Today, on April 26th, the mission “WarrenGate Power Plant” is both the daily mission on “Challenging” and a mission on “Hard”.
